Back Cast Fly Fishing Film Festival - New Theatre Venue!



I am thrilled to announce that my Back Cast Fly Fishing Film Festival has a new home for 2011 – The Cardel Theatre!

“3000 watt Dolby surround sound audio system, HD projector shooting on a 193” motorized projection screen – what more could any film buff ask for! The sight and sound quality of your film is outstanding and probably one of the best cinematic theatres in Calgary.”




This event will be an awareness raiser and fundraiser for Project Healing Waters Fly Fishing Canada. Net proceeds will be donated to PHWFFC.

As in past years, festival goers will be treated to several full length films (about 3 hours total) from some of the best fly fishing film producers on the planet.

There will be two screenings, one matinee and one evening. Each show will have a different lineup of films.

Doors open @ 12:00 noon, Show @ 1:00 pm.
Doors open again @ 5:30 pm, Show @ 6:30 pm.
